China, Ethiopia, and Bangladesh respectively ranked numbers 2, 3, and 4 in this ranking. Consumption of peas in India is expected to reach nearly 2.4 million metric tons by 2026. This figure is up 0.6% annually since 2021, when it was 2.3 million metric tons. Between 2017 and 2021, the average annual growth rate was 0.5%. China, Ethiopia, and Bangladesh are the world's second, third, and fourth-largest consumers of peas, respectively. Indian production of peas is anticipated to reach close to 922,000 metric tons by 2026. This is an increase of 0.7% per year since 2021, when it was 891,000 metric tons. Since 1966, the average annual growth rate has been 3.7%. China, Ethiopia, and Bangladesh are the world's second, third, and fourth-largest producers of peas, respectively.
